pp.vii, 164 with 11 copper engraved plates of which 9 are hand-coloured. Folio. Hardback. Minor ink mark to blank margin of one plate, only very minor spotting o/w. the magnificent plates are in fine condition as are the rest of the contents. More recently, very handsomely bound in brown half calf leather over marbled boards with 5 raised bands, gilt lettering and blind tooling. Sewn headbands. Binding very gently sunned to spine o/w. in fine condition. One of the most beautifully illustrated books on shells. A study of the various families of molluscs, with a glossary of Latin terms, by Samuel Brookes, FLS (d.1838). It examines the taxonomic arrangements of the genera, by both Linnaeus and Lamarck (1744-1819), the great French naturalist and taxonomist, who made a study of invertebrate classification, including shells. Beautifully illustrated with hand coloured plates.
